What is a 4 day week job?

A 4 day week job is a work arrangement where employees work four days per week instead of the traditional five, often with the same total number of hours or slightly reduced hours and pay. This model aims to improve work-life balance, productivity, and employee satisfaction by providing an extra day off each week. Some companies maintain full-time pay and reduce overall weekly hours, while others may adjust compensation based on hours worked. The specifics can vary by employer and industry, but the core idea is to promote better well-being and efficiency in the workplace.

How does working a 4-day week affect team collaboration and communication?

In a 4-day week arrangement, teams often become more intentional and efficient in their communication to ensure that key decisions and updates are shared before the shorter workweek ends. Many organizations adopt agile methodologies, daily stand-ups, or collaborative tools to keep everyone aligned. While some initial adjustment is needed, most teams find that a condensed schedule encourages focused meetings and clear delegation of responsibilities. Regular check-ins and transparent planning help prevent important tasks from falling through the cracks, fostering a supportive and communicative environment.
